Add The New York Post on Google A Tennessee-based social media food critic revealed she recently came down with a “miserable” bout of cyclosporiasis that lasted nearly a month and left her afraid to venture too far from the bathroom.

Christina Hart, 29, host of “The Locally Owned Series” TikTok series, shared with her nearly 160,000 followers that she initially thought she had food poisoning or a stomach virus — but ended up testing positive for the “explosive diarrhea” parasite.
